FROM debian:bullseye-slim
# Install basic packages
RUN set -eux; \
apt-get update; \
apt-get install -y --no-install-recommends \
ca-certificates \
curl \
gnupg \
netbase \
wget; \
rm -rf /var/lib/apt/lists/*
# Install version control systems and procps
RUN apt-get update && apt-get install -y --no-install-recommends \
git \
mercurial \
openssh-client \
subversion \
procps; \
rm -rf /var/lib/apt/lists/*
# Install various development tools and libraries
RUN set -ex; \
apt-get update; \
apt-get install -y --no-install-recommends \
autoconf \
automake \
bzip2 \
dpkg-dev \
file \
g++ \
gcc \
imagemagick \
libbz2-dev \
libc6-dev \
libcurl4-openssl-dev \
libdb-dev \
libevent-dev \
libffi-dev \
libgdbm-dev \
libglib2.0-dev \
libgmp-dev \
libjpeg-dev \
libkrb5-dev \
liblzma-dev \
libmagickcore-dev \
libmagickwand-dev \
libmaxminddb-dev \
libncurses5-dev \
libncursesw5-dev \
libpng-dev \
libpq-dev \
libreadline-dev \
libsqlite3-dev \
libssl-dev \
libtool \
libwebp-dev \
libxml2-dev \
libxslt-dev \
libyaml-dev \
make \
patch \
unzip \
xz-utils \
zlib1g-dev \
$(if apt-cache show 'default-libmysqlclient-dev' 2>/dev/null | grep -q '^Version:'; then \
echo 'default-libmysqlclient-dev'; \
else \
echo 'libmysqlclient-dev'; \
fi); \
rm -rf /var/lib/apt/lists/*
# Set environment variables
ENV PATH=/usr/local/bin:/usr/local/sbin:/usr/local/bin:/usr/sbin:/usr/bin:/sbin:/bin
ENV LANG=C.UTF-8
# Install additional libraries
RUN /bin/sh -c set -eux; \
apt-get update; \
apt-get install -y --no-install-recommends \
libbluetooth-dev \
tk-dev \
uuid-dev; \
rm -rf /var/lib/apt/lists/*
# Set GPG key and Python version
ENV GPG_KEY=A035C8C19219BA821ECEA86B64E628F8D684696D
ENV PYTHON_VERSION=3.10.13
# Install Python from source
RUN /bin/sh -c set -eux; \
wget -O python.tar.xz "https://www.python.org/ftp/python/${PYTHON_VERSION%%[a-z]*}/Python-$PYTHON_VERSION.tar.xz"; \
wget -O python.tar.xz.asc "https://www.python.org/ftp/python/${PYTHON_VERSION%%[a-z]*}/Python-$PYTHON_VERSION.tar.xz.asc"; \
GNUPGHOME="$(mktemp -d)"; export GNUPGHOME; \
gpg --batch --keyserver hkps://keys.openpgp.org --recv-keys "$GPG_KEY"; \
gpg --batch --verify python.tar.xz.asc python.tar.xz; \
gpgconf --kill all; \
rm -rf "$GNUPGHOME" python.tar.xz.asc; \
mkdir -p /usr/src/python; \
tar --extract --directory /usr/src/python --strip-components=1 --file python.tar.xz; \
rm python.tar.xz; \
cd /usr/src/python; \
gnuArch="$(dpkg-architecture --query DEB_BUILD_GNU_TYPE)"; \
./configure \
--build="$gnuArch" \
--enable-loadable-sqlite-extensions \
--enable-optimizations \
--enable-option-checking=fatal \
--enable-shared \
--with-lto \
--with-system-expat \
--without-ensurepip; \
nproc="$(nproc)"; \
EXTRA_CFLAGS="$(dpkg-buildflags --get CFLAGS)"; \
LDFLAGS="$(dpkg-buildflags --get LDFLAGS)"; \
make -j "$nproc" \
"EXTRA_CFLAGS=${EXTRA_CFLAGS:-}" \
"LDFLAGS=${LDFLAGS:-}" \
"PROFILE_TASK=${PROFILE_TASK:-}"; \
rm python; \
make -j "$nproc" \
"EXTRA_CFLAGS=${EXTRA_CFLAGS:-}" \
"LDFLAGS=${LDFLAGS:--Wl},-rpath='\$\$ORIGIN/../lib'" \
"PROFILE_TASK=${PROFILE_TASK:-}" \
python; \
make install; \
bin="$(readlink -ve /usr/local/bin/python3)"; \
dir="$(dirname "$bin")"; \
mkdir -p "/usr/share/gdb/auto-load/$dir"; \
cp -vL Tools/gdb/libpython.py "/usr/share/gdb/auto-load/$bin-gdb.py"; \
cd /; \
rm -rf /usr/src/python; \
find /usr/local -depth \
\( \
\( -type d -a \( -name test -o -name tests -o -name idle_test \) \) \
-o \( -type f -a \( -name '*.pyc' -o -name '*.pyo' -o -name 'libpython*.a' \) \) \
\) -exec rm -rf '{}' +; \
ldconfig; \
python3 --version
# Create symlinks for Python tools
RUN /bin/sh -c set -eux; \
for src in idle3 pydoc3 python3 python3-config; do \
dst="$(echo "$src" | tr -d 3)"; \
[ -s "/usr/local/bin/$src" ]; \
[ ! -e "/usr/local/bin/$dst" ]; \
ln -svT "$src" "/usr/local/bin/$dst"; \
done
# Set Python pip and setuptools versions and install pip
ENV PYTHON_PIP_VERSION=23.0.1
ENV PYTHON_SETUPTOOLS_VERSION=65.5.1
ENV PYTHON_GET_PIP_URL=https://github.com/pypa/get-pip/raw/c6add47b0abf67511cdfb4734771cbab403af062/public/get-pip.py
ENV PYTHON_GET_PIP_SHA256=22b849a10f86f5ddf7ce148ca2a31214504ee6c83ef626840fde6e5dcd809d11
RUN /bin/sh -c set -eux; \
wget -O get-pip.py "$PYTHON_GET_PIP_URL"; \
echo "$PYTHON_GET_PIP_SHA256 *get-pip.py" | sha256sum -c -; \
export PYTHONDONTWRITEBYTECODE=1; \
python get-pip.py \
--disable-pip-version-check \
--no-cache-dir \
--no-compile \
"pip==$PYTHON_PIP_VERSION" \
"setuptools==$PYTHON_SETUPTOOLS_VERSION"; \
rm -f get-pip.py; \
pip --version
# Set working directory
WORKDIR /root/
# Set build arguments
ARG BRANCH=main
ARG NUM_CORES=10
# Clone a git repository
RUN /bin/sh -c "git clone --single-branch --depth 1 -b $BRANCH https://github.com/nuvolos-cloud/PyMesh.git"
# Set environment variables
ENV PYMESH_PATH=/root/PyMesh
ENV NUM_CORES=10
# Install additional packages
RUN echo "deb http://ftp.us.debian.org/debian unstable main contrib non-free" >> /etc/apt/sources.list.d/unstable.list && \
apt-get update && apt-get install -y \
gcc-9 \
g++-9 \
git \
cmake \
libgmp-dev \
libmpfr-dev \
libgmpxx4ldbl \
libboost-dev \
libboost-thread-dev \
zip unzip patchelf && \
apt-get clean
# Build and install PyMesh
WORKDIR /root/PyMesh
RUN git clone --depth 1 https://github.com/PyMesh/cgal.git $PYMESH_PATH/third_party/cgal
RUN git clone --depth 1 https://github.com/PyMesh/libigl.git $PYMESH_PATH/third_party/libigl
RUN git clone --depth 1 https://github.com/PyMesh/carve.git $PYMESH_PATH/third_party/carve
RUN git clone --depth 1 https://github.com/PyMesh/cork.git $PYMESH_PATH/third_party/cork
RUN git clone --depth 1 https://github.com/PyMesh/tetgen.git $PYMESH_PATH/third_party/tetgen
RUN git clone --depth 1 https://github.com/PyMesh/qhull.git $PYMESH_PATH/third_party/qhull
RUN git clone --depth 1 https://github.com/PyMesh/Clipper.git $PYMESH_PATH/third_party/Clipper
RUN git clone --depth 1 https://github.com/PyMesh/eigen.git $PYMESH_PATH/third_party/eigen
RUN git clone --depth 1 https://github.com/PyMesh/pybind11.git $PYMESH_PATH/third_party/pybind11
RUN git clone --depth 1 https://github.com/PyMesh/geogram.git $PYMESH_PATH/third_party/geogram
RUN git clone --depth 1 https://github.com/PyMesh/draco.git $PYMESH_PATH/third_party/draco
RUN git clone --depth 1 https://github.com/PyMesh/TetWild.git $PYMESH_PATH/third_party/TetWild
RUN git clone --depth 1 https://github.com/PyMesh/WindingNumber.git $PYMESH_PATH/third_party/WindingNumber
RUN git clone --depth 1 https://github.com/PyMesh/tbb.git $PYMESH_PATH/third_party/tbb
RUN git clone --depth 1 https://github.com/PyMesh/jigsaw.git $PYMESH_PATH/third_party/jigsaw
RUN git clone --depth 1 https://github.com/fmtlib/fmt.git $PYMESH_PATH/third_party/fmt
RUN git clone --depth 1 https://github.com/gabime/spdlog.git $PYMESH_PATH/third_party/spdlog
RUN git submodule update --init third_party/triangle
RUN git submodule update --init third_party/quartet
RUN git submodule update --init third_party/mmg
RUN git submodule update --init third_party/json
RUN pip install -r $PYMESH_PATH/python/requirements.txt
RUN ./setup.py bdist_wheel
RUN rm -rf build_3.7 third_party/build
RUN python $PYMESH_PATH/docker/patches/patch_wheel.py dist/pymesh2*.whl
RUN pip install --upgrade pip
RUN pip install dist/pymesh2*.whl
# Build third-party libraries for PyMesh
WORKDIR /root/PyMesh/third_party
RUN /bin/sh -c "python ./build.py mmg && python ./build.py tetgen"
# We install poetry to generate a list of dependencies which will be required by our application
RUN pip install poetry
# We set the working directory to be the /home/speckle directory; all of our files will be copied here.
WORKDIR /home/speckle
# Copy all of our code and assets from the local directory into the /home/speckle directory of the container.
# We also ensure that the user 'speckle' owns these files, so it can access them
# This assumes that the Dockerfile is in the same directory as the rest of the code
COPY . /home/speckle
# Using poetry, we generate a list of requirements, save them to requirements.txt, and then use pip to install them
RUN poetry export --format requirements.txt --output /home/speckle/requirements.txt --without-hashes && \
pip install --requirement /home/speckle/requirements.txt
